La operación estadística fallida (stat failed) es un error común que se encuentra en el uso del comando rsync. Este error usualmente ocurre cuando rsync intenta acceder a un archivo o directorio que no existe, o cuando no tiene los permisos necesarios para acceder a esos archivos o directorios. Aquí te dejamos algunas soluciones posibles:
1) Verificar la ruta del archivo o directorio: Lo primero que deberías hacer es verificar la ruta del archivo o directorio que estás intentando sincronizar con rsync. Si la ruta no es correcta, rsync no podrá encontrar el archivo y fallará con el error de operación estadística fallida.
2) Verificar los permisos del archivo o directorio: Si la ruta del archivo o directorio es correcta, el próximo paso es verificar los permisos del archivo. Es posible que rsync no pueda acceder al archivo si no tiene los permisos adecuados.
3) Revisar la sintaxis del comando rsync: Si la ruta y los permisos son correctos, entonces el problema podría estar en la sintaxis del comando rsync que estás utilizando. Recuerda que rsync es sensible a la ubicación de los dos puntos (:) en el nombre del archivo. Por ejemplo, el comando rsync host::dir/file copiará el archivo desde el directorio ‘dir’ en el host remoto. Si los dos puntos se colocan después de ‘dir’, rsync intentará copiar el archivo desde el directorio ‘file’ en el host ‘dir’, y probablemente fallará con el error de operación estadística fallida.
4) Actualizar rsync: Si ningún otro método funciona, podrías intentar actualizar rsync a la última versión disponible. En ocasiones, los errores se solucionan en las actualizaciones del software.
Un ejemplo de cómo usar correctamente los dos puntos en rsync es:
rsync -avz remoteuser@remotehost:/remote/dir /this/dir/
Aquí, rsync copia los archivos del directorio /remote/dir del host remoto al directorio /this/dir en la máquina local.
Fuentes consultadas:
- ‘Duplicación de archivos con rsync’ (Universidad de Cambridge)
- ‘Error rsync: error de operación estadística fallida’ (Stack Overflow)
- ‘Guía de inicio rápido de rsync’ (Linux Command)
- Manpage de rsync (manual de comando en Linux)
Es importante recordar que solucionar este tipo de errores puede requerir conocimientos técnicos avanzados, por lo que si no te sientes cómodo realizando estas tareas o el problema persiste, deberías considerar buscar ayuda de un profesional o un servicio de soporte técnico.